Output 200f66a28d2884176993ead0c1791cfe27fba690b9a3ceb5e9997fe9ac09b07e:1

value
3960033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542eab670bd8be81c161a8ea349210a389eb802c OP_EQUAL
address
39N8bKAo5h9MyVbyx9UYRUETzhH8NmhFnp
transaction
200f66a28d2884176993ead0c1791cfe27fba690b9a3ceb5e9997fe9ac09b07e
spent
true